## Scaling
If you use scaling in Wayland, you can specify `buffer_scale` through config file or by passing it as an option (only integer values):
```bash
dwlb -scale 2
```
This will render both surface and a cursor with 2x detail. If your monitor is set to 1.25 or 1.5 scaling, setting scale to 2 will also work as compositor will downscale the buffer properly.
